The University of Southern Queensland (USQ) is a renowned Australian institution known for its commitment to providing high-quality education and research opportunities. Established in 1967 as the Darling Downs campus of the Queensland Institute of Technology, it gained university status in 1992 and has since grown into a leading regional university with a strong focus on student success, innovation, and community engagement.
USQ has three campuses located in Toowoomba, Springfield, and Ipswich, offering a diverse range of undergraduate and postgraduate programs across various disciplines, including business, education, engineering, health, humanities, and sciences. The university is particularly recognized for its expertise in distance and online education, making it a preferred choice for students seeking flexible learning options.
With a strong emphasis on research, USQ is involved in numerous projects that address global challenges, particularly in areas such as agriculture, environmental sciences, engineering, and space research. The university collaborates with industry partners and government organizations to drive innovation and contribute to economic and social development.
USQ is also known for its supportive learning environment, offering various student services, including academic support, career counseling, and mental health resources. The university fosters a diverse and inclusive community, welcoming students from different cultural backgrounds and providing opportunities for personal and professional growth.
Through its commitment to excellence in education, research, and community engagement, the University of Southern Queensland continues to make a significant impact on both the local and global stage.

The University of Southern Queensland (USQ) has specific admission requirements for both domestic and international students. The entry requirements vary depending on the level of study, the chosen program, and the applicant's background.
For undergraduate programs, applicants must have completed an Australian Year 12 qualification or an equivalent international qualification. Some programs may have additional prerequisites, such as specific subjects studied in high school or minimum grade requirements. International students must also meet English language proficiency requirements, which can be demonstrated through tests such as IELTS, TOEFL, or PTE Academic. The minimum IELTS score required is typically 6.0 overall, with no band lower than 5.5, but some programs may have higher requirements.
For postgraduate programs, applicants must hold a recognized bachelor's degree or equivalent qualification. Some programs may require relevant work experience or specific academic backgrounds. English language proficiency requirements for postgraduate programs are similar to those for undergraduate programs, with some courses requiring higher scores.
The application process for international students involves submitting an online application through the USQ website or via an authorized education agent. Applicants must provide academic transcripts, proof of English proficiency, and any additional documents required for their chosen program. Some programs may also require a statement of purpose or letters of recommendation.
Once an application is submitted, USQ assesses the eligibility of the applicant. If successful, the university issues an offer letter, which the student must accept to proceed with enrollment. International students must also obtain a student visa to study in Australia. USQ provides support services to assist students with the visa application process.
USQ offers multiple intakes throughout the year, typically in February, July, and November, allowing students flexibility in starting their studies. The university also provides pathway programs for students who do not meet direct entry requirements, such as foundation studies or English language courses.
Overall, USQ aims to provide accessible education with flexible entry pathways, ensuring that students from diverse backgrounds have the opportunity to pursue higher education.
The University of Southern Queensland (USQ) is a fully accredited Australian university, recognized by the Australian government and various educational bodies. USQ is registered with the Tertiary Education Quality and Standards Agency (TEQSA), which is the national regulatory authority for higher education in Australia. TEQSA ensures that USQ meets the required academic and operational standards set by the Australian Qualifications Framework (AQF).
USQ is also a member of Universities Australia, the peak body representing the higher education sector in the country. This membership signifies that USQ adheres to the high standards expected of Australian universities. Additionally, USQ’s programs are accredited by various professional organizations, ensuring that graduates meet industry requirements. For example, engineering programs at USQ are accredited by Engineers Australia, while business programs are recognized by the Australian Institute of Management and other relevant bodies.
The university is also recognized internationally, with many of its degrees being acknowledged by global accreditation agencies. USQ’s business programs, for instance, are accredited by the Association to Advance Collegiate Schools of Business (AACSB), which is a prestigious accreditation in the field of business education. Furthermore, USQ’s education programs are accredited by the Queensland College of Teachers, ensuring that graduates are qualified to teach in Australia.
USQ’s commitment to quality education is reflected in its continuous efforts to maintain and improve its accreditation status. The university undergoes regular reviews and assessments to ensure compliance with national and international standards. This accreditation not only enhances the reputation of USQ but also provides students with confidence that their degrees are recognized and valued by employers worldwide.
In addition to institutional accreditation, USQ collaborates with various industry partners and professional bodies to ensure that its courses remain relevant and up to date. This industry engagement helps students gain practical skills and knowledge that are applicable in real-world settings.
Overall, the University of Southern Queensland is a well-accredited institution that meets rigorous academic and professional standards. Its accreditation by TEQSA, professional organizations, and international bodies ensures that students receive a high-quality education that is recognized both in Australia and globally.

The University of Southern Queensland (USQ) offers a wide range of services and facilities to support students in their academic and personal lives. These services go beyond lectures and seminars, ensuring that students have access to resources that enhance their university experience.
USQ provides comprehensive library services across its campuses, offering access to books, journals, online databases, and study spaces. The library also provides research support, academic skills workshops, and assistance with referencing and citations.
For students who require technological support, USQ offers IT services, including computer labs, Wi-Fi access, and technical assistance. The university also provides an online learning platform, ensuring that students can access course materials and participate in discussions remotely.
Health and well-being are a priority at USQ, with student support services that include counseling, disability support, and health services. The university has on-campus medical centers and mental health resources to assist students in managing their well-being.
USQ also offers career and employability services, helping students with resume writing, interview preparation, and job search strategies. The university organizes career fairs, networking events, and internship opportunities to connect students with potential employers.
For students interested in sports and recreation, USQ has fitness centers, sports clubs, and recreational activities. The university encourages students to participate in sports teams, fitness programs, and social events to maintain a healthy lifestyle.
Accommodation services are available for students who need housing options. USQ provides on-campus and off-campus accommodation support, helping students find suitable living arrangements.
Additionally, USQ has student clubs and societies that cater to various interests, including cultural, academic, and social groups. These organizations provide opportunities for students to engage with their peers, develop leadership skills, and participate in extracurricular activities.
Overall, USQ ensures that students have access to a wide range of services and facilities that support their academic success, personal development, and overall well-being.
